Resolving Common Issues in Hunter I20 Sprinklers

Hunter I20 sprinklers are known for their reliability, but even the best systems can encounter problems. Fortunately, many common issues are easily diagnosed and repairedd in your yard. To get started, begin by inspecting your system for any visible damage or problems. Check the sprinkler heads for clogs or debris, and ensure that the control valve is working effectively. A frequent problem is a broken solenoid valve, which controls the flow of water to each zone. If you suspect this might be the issue, replace the valve with a new one.

  • Furthermore, it's important to check the wiring and connections for any loose or corroded components.
  • Bear in mind to take into account the possibility of a problem with your water supply, such as low pressure or a broken main line.

Regardless you're unable to troubleshoot the issue on your own, it's best to consult a qualified irrigation professional for assistance.
